The Local Culture of the Gulf Coast
One of the things that sets the Gulf Coast apart from other beach destinations is its unique culture. From the food to the art, there's a distinct flavor that you won't find anywhere else. Make sure to visit the Salvador Dali Museum in St. Petersburg, which houses the largest collection of the artist's work outside of Europe. And don't forget to try some of the local seafood, like Gulf shrimp or oysters.
The Best Time to Visit the Gulf Coast
The best time to visit the Gulf Coast is between March and May, when the weather is mild and the crowds are smaller. But if you don't mind the heat, you can also visit during the summer months when the water is warm and the beach is the perfect place to cool off.
Question and Answer About the Florida Gulf Coast Beaches
Q: Can you swim in the Gulf of Mexico?
A: Absolutely! The Gulf of Mexico has some of the most beautiful waters in the world, and swimming in the clear blue water is one of the highlights of any Gulf Coast vacation.
Q: What is the best beach on the Gulf Coast?
A: It's hard to choose just one, but some of the most popular beaches on the Gulf Coast include Clearwater Beach, Siesta Key, and Sanibel Island.
Q: What is the weather like on the Gulf Coast?
A: The Gulf Coast is known for its warm weather and sunshine. In the summer months, temperatures can reach the 90s, while winter temperatures are usually in the 60s and 70s.
Q: What are some of the best outdoor activities to do on the Gulf Coast?
A: The Gulf Coast offers a range of outdoor activities, from kayaking and fishing to parasailing and paddleboarding. You can also take a sunset cruise or go dolphin watching.
